A woman shared the touching tale of how her aunt met her future spouse while conducting routine bank errands, noting that the couple recently marked their third anniversary.
Curious about the origins of their relationship, she asked her aunt for details. The aunt recalled that they crossed paths while each was completing separate banking tasks.
She explained that she had stopped by the bank to pick up a new ATM card, whereas the gentleman was there to make a cash deposit.
During their brief interaction, he approached her to borrow a pen. Before handing it over, she cautioned him not to walk away with it. A few minutes later he returned the pen, and she discovered a small slip of paper tucked inside that read, “I didn’t leave with your pen. Please call me.” She described it as the most inventive gesture she had ever witnessed. The following day she placed a call to him, and the rest, as they say, is history—yesterday they celebrated three years of marriage.
